Manousakis Winery

Manousakis Winery is a winery that you should definitely not overlook. Since 2006, this family-owned winery in the foothills of the White Mountains has produced some of Crete's finest wines. Combining traditional winemaking techniques with cutting-edge technology, the vineyard produces flavorful white and rosé wines that have become renowned for their complexity and excellence. In addition to producing a variety of exquisite wines, they offer tourists the option to participate in guided tours of the vineyard and gain insight into the production process. Manousakis Vineyards is an absolute must-visit when in Chania due to its huge assortment and unique atmosphere.

Winery Dourakis

The Winery Dourakis is another another noteworthy winery in the Chania region. This small, family-owned business, started in 1997, focuses on producing wines of the greatest quality for both residents and visitors. They specialise in both white and red wines, with Assyrtiko, Vidiano, and Kotsifali among their most popular varieties. After a delicious meal, they also provide dessert wines that are certain to please the palate. Due to its emphasis on quality over quantity, Winery Dourakis is one of the best sites to find truly amazing wines when touring Chania's vineyards. Anoskeli Winery Olive Mill

Last, but most certainly not least, Anoskeli Winery Olive Mill, located in the village of Kaliviani. This small, family-owned winery was founded in 2004 and produces wines of exceptional distinction. The famed complexity and quality of its white and rosé wines are achieved by combining traditional winemaking practises with contemporary technology. Visitors are encouraged to participate in guided tours of the vineyards to learn more about the winemaking process and sample some of their delightful products. Due to its stunning views of the White Mountains, Anoskeli Winery is a must-see when visiting Chania's outstanding wineries!
